What is the round thing on the front of the block, 200d and 250d don't have this?
@PeacemanCSGO Жыл бұрын
It’s the pump for the hydraulic rear shock absorbers, Niveauregulierung in German. I don’t know how many models came with it but all the diesel T-models that I have personally seen have it. Mine is the 300TDT and it has a different power steering pump which also feeds the rear shocks. So mine doesn’t have the pump seen in this video even though it has the same hydraulic shock system. That might be why you haven’t seen it before.
